In "The Works of Robert G. Ingersoll, Vol. 12 (of 12): Dresden Edition—Miscellany," Robert Green Ingersoll presents a captivating collection of his diverse writings, covering a wide range of topics including religion, politics, science, and philosophy. With his eloquent and thought-provoking style, Ingersoll challenges conventional beliefs and encourages readers to question the status quo. From exploring the nature of morality to advocating for individual freedom, this compilation offers a stimulating journey through the mind of one of America's most influential freethinkers.
